Singapore, Singapore, Singapore On-site Employment

Mastercard is hiring a Director, Site Reliability Engineering

About the Role

Mastercard is hiring a Director, Site Reliability Engineering to lead the Payments Network SRE team. In this role, you will set the vision and strategy for a group of infrastructure engineers dedicated to ensuring the reliability, performance, and high availability of our core payment systems. You will drive operational excellence across Mastercard's mission-critical applications, supporting a digital economy that empowers people in over 200 countries.

What You'll Do

  • Lead the vision, strategy, and execution of the Infrastructure SRE organization supporting mission-critical Payment Networks applications.
  • Provide strong technical leadership by driving high-level architectural discussions and shaping scalable, secure, and highly available infrastructure solutions.
  • Mentor, develop, and support engineers, overseeing performance management and career development.
  • Establish, track, and report on key team OKRs and KPIs that support business objectives and operational maturity.
  • Foster a culture of innovation, collaboration, and continuous improvement across teams.
  • Drive governance, enterprise standards, compliance, and operational excellence to increase platform scalability, uptime, and resiliency.
  • Advance observability and telemetry capabilities for proactive monitoring, intelligent alerting, and automated remediation.
  • Champion reliability engineering best practices including chaos engineering, capacity planning, and incident management.
  • Partner closely with Product, Architecture, Security, and Development teams to ensure infrastructure design supports business needs.
  • Own and optimize incident response frameworks, post-incident reviews, and reliability KPIs to reduce incident frequency and MTTR.
  • Oversee budget planning, resource allocation, and vendor/technology evaluations.

What We're Looking For

  • 5–10 years’ experience as a technology leader in Site Reliability Engineering, Infrastructure Operations, or delivering large-scale infrastructure solutions.
  • Strong people and performance management skills with ability to coach, mentor, and motivate high-performing technical teams.
  • Proven experience driving a culture of accountability, continuous improvement, and operational excellence.
  • Deep knowledge of core infrastructure technologies including database, compute, storage, networking, cloud platforms, virtualization, and containerization.
  • Strong understanding of infrastructure architecture principles, lifecycle management, governance and operational readiness.
  • Ability to lead teams through complex technical problems with proven track record in root cause analysis across multi-disciplinary groups.
  • Strong working knowledge of ITIL best practices including Change, Incident, Problem, and Service Management.
  • Demonstrated experience improving operational processes, reducing incident noise, and enhancing system reliability.
  • Skilled in driving data-driven operational decisions using SLIs/SLOs, KPIs, and service health metrics.
  • Knowledge of SRE principles including automation, observability, monitoring, capacity management, and resilience engineering.
  • Experience implementing infrastructure-as-code, automation frameworks, and continuous improvement initiatives.
  • Excellent communication skills with ability to translate complex technical issues for senior leaders and non-technical stakeholders.
  • Strong collaboration mindset with history of partnering effectively across Product, Engineering, Architecture, and Security teams.
  • Demonstrated success leading teams through large-scale change initiatives, platform migrations, cloud adoption, or major service transformations.

Team & Environment

You will lead the Payments Network SRE team, a group of SRE infrastructure engineers focused on the reliability and performance of Mastercard's core payment systems infrastructure.

Work Mode

This position is onsite.

Mastercard is an equal opportunity employer committed to building an inclusive, digital economy that benefits everyone, everywhere.

Required Skills
Site Reliability EngineeringInfrastructure OperationsPeople ManagementPerformance ManagementCoachingMentoringAccountabilityContinuous ImprovementOperational ExcellenceDatabaseComputeStorageNetworkingCloud PlatformsVirtualizationContainerizationInfrastructure ArchitectureLifecycle ManagementGovernanceOperational Readiness
Want to work from Thailand?

Join a remote network built for tech talent

Iglu gives you real employment in Southeast Asia — visa, work permit, and projects included. Pick what you work on, earn performance-based pay, and live where you want.

Legal employment in Thailand & Vietnam
Choose your own projects
Performance-based revenue sharing
Relocation support available
Join Iglu
200+ professionals worldwide
About company
Mastercard

Mastercard is a global technology company in the payments industry that connects and powers an inclusive, digital economy. Using secure data and networks, partnerships and passion, our innovations and solutions help individuals, financial institutions, governments, and businesses realize their greatest potential.

Visit website
Job Details
Department Information Technology
Category infrastructure
Posted 14 days ago